I've recently come into possession of this ASUS PCI-AV264CT-N MediaBus card, which is a combination of an ATI Mach64 and a SoundBlaster Vibra16C.
What I'd like to do however, is figure out some way of disabling the Mach64 chip, as I already have another graphics chip that I would like to use in this system, but still be able to use the SB16 on it.
I noticed the card had some jumpers, two of them above the feature connector under some capacitors (JP2 and JP3), and one of them under the bios chip (JP8). I was hoping these were related to disabling However, I have been unable to find any information on what the function of these are. There is no information documented in the manual for this series of cards, nor anything else on the web that I could find. (The only manual I could find was a relatively generic manual for the entire AV264 series) .

Now following the traces on the board, it appears that JP2 and JP3 have something to with the sound chip, as JP2 seems to be connected to the TEA2025B chip's VCC pin, which is a stereo amplifier. That would make sense as the other end is connected to a capacitor, so likely this allows you to disable it.

JP3 seems to be connected to the SPK OUT through some sort of resistor. I'm not sure as to what end, but it's also connected to a capacitor. I'm theorizing it may have something to do with stereo/mono mode, but that's just a guess.

While I'm still curious to find out if they have some sort of purpose to the user, JP8 might be more interesting.

Following traces here, this appears to connect to the VCC pin on the BIOS chip. I'm not sure what the other side of the jumper connects to, it doesn't seem to have a distinct trace, but it may be interesting.
I haven't removed this cap yet, as I want to avoid damaging this card as it seems to be quite rare. It does seem like it might disable the VGA BIOS. Maybe someone here knows if removing this cap is dangerous.
